Patient Applications

Use Tripod Cane Base Tips for:
  • Adding a greater grip area at the bottom of the cane
  • Keeps the cane from falling and will self-stand
  • Walking over uneven ground like sand of soft ground

Use Ice Grip Cane Attachments for:
  • Getting a good bite into the ground surface when there is a layer of frost or ice
  • Preventing falls by gouging into the ground surface
